Output 02d762514641e3e98573d35e14cde15a1b5ea0b49e5011435d81cca3eda0a018:6

value
66576998
script pubkey
OP_0 OP_PUSHBYTES_32 3cef589e70d2f26f6b9d47da737dc706e991a36e97092aae0e607625f7fced36
address
bc1q8nh438ns6tex76uagld8xlw8qm5ergmwjuyj4tswvpmztalua5mqlr73qd
transaction
02d762514641e3e98573d35e14cde15a1b5ea0b49e5011435d81cca3eda0a018